What they do
A Marketing Assistant or Associate coordinates marketing and advertising activities for a company. Works to promote a company image and assists with developing and implementing marketing strategies. Interacts with customers and vendors, selects advertising outlets, organizes materials and logistics for trade events or conferences.

- The Department of Marketing in the College of Business may hire adjunct faculty from an applicant pool from time to time.
Department of Marketing:
https://biz.colostate.edu/student-experience/departments/department-of-marketing .Salary Range:
- Per course basis; default starting pay is $6,000 - $7,000/class; in select instances, pay may be higher commensurate with experience/course complexity
